Deep learning‐based auto‐contouring for organs at risk in three‐dimensional image‐guided brachytherapy for cervical cancer and endometrial cancer
Key Points
This research aims to develop a deep learning model for auto-contouring organs at risk in brachytherapy for cervical and endometrial cancer.
Developed a deep learning model for image analysis in brachytherapy applications.
Tested the model on cases involving interstitial needles used in treatment planning.
The deep learning model showed promising accuracy in auto-contouring.
It has the potential to enhance the efficiency of the treatment planning workflow.
